US: ISM-NY Business Conditions Index drops to 63.4 in January from 65.4 in December

“Current Business Conditions fell for the 5th consecutive month, coming in at 63.4 in January, down from 65.4 in December,” the ISM-NY reported on Monday.

Key takeaways from the press release

  • The Six-Month Outlook increased slightly after the 16.3 point drop reported in last month.
    • Outlook increased to 58.3 in January, up from 57.1 in December.
  • Employment, a seasonally adjusted index, fell for the 3rd month in a row, reaching an 8-month low of 53.1 in January.
  • Current Revenues decreased after an uptick to a 3-month high in December, falling from 75.0 to 60.0 in January.
